铬(VI)-O-FPF-CTMAB-酒石酸钠荧光熄灭体系及其应用  被引量:2

Fluorescence quenching reaction of chromium (VI)-O-fluorophenylfluorone-CTMAB-sodium tartrate system and Its analytical application

摘  要:A highly sensitive fluorescence quenching method for the determination of chromium(VI)based on the system of Cr(VI)OFluorophenylfluorone(OFPF)cetyltrimethylammonium bromide(CTMAB)sodium tartrate(Tartrate)was developed.In a pH 420~480 medium of HAcNaAc,chromium(VI)reacts with OFPF,CTMAB and Tartrate to form a nonfluorescent mixed complex and quenches the fluorescence intensity of OFPF.There is a linear relationship between fluorescence quenching intensity and concentration of chromium(VI)from 0 to 02μg/25ml.The detection limit for Cr(VI)is 01μg/L.The method has been applied to the determination of trace chromium(VI)in water samples with satisfactory results.A highly sensitive fluorescence quenching method for the determination of chromium(VI)based on the system of Cr(VI)OFluorophenylfluorone(OFPF)cetyltrimethylammonium bromide(CTMAB)sodium tartrate(Tartrate)was developed.In a pH 420~480 medium of HAcNaAc,chromium(VI)reacts with OFPF,CTMAB and Tartrate to form a nonfluorescent mixed complex and quenches the fluorescence intensity of OFPF.There is a linear relationship between fluorescence quenching intensity and concentration of chromium(VI)from 0 to 02μg/25ml.The detection limit for Cr(VI)is 01μg/L.The method has been applied to the determination of trace chromium(VI)in water samples with satisfactory results.
